BUS 705 - Research Design and Methods (3)


GR

Candidates enrolled in this course will explore multiple approaches to educational research and examine the nature and quality of descriptive and causal research studies, and qualitative and quantitative research techniques, as well as evaluate and interpret data. This course has been designed to introduce candidates to research design paradigms: 1) quantitative research and methods, 2) qualitative research and methods, and 3) mixed design in research and methods. Candidates will gain an understanding of the assumptions and techniques behind each design method in order to reflect and consider the design that would be the best fit for use with their future dissertation research question, proposal, and methodology.
